A psychiatrist with experience in neurodevelopmental disorders like ADHD typically conducts an evaluation of psychiatric disorders for ADHD. It will include a thorough overview of your personal history, including when the symptoms started and how they have affected your life. It will also consider other conditions that could be causing your symptoms, such as depression and anxiety. You could also undergo psychological tests, such as IQ and memory tests. Additional Info 'll also be asked to fill out several questionnaires that relate to ADHD symptoms.

There are numerous online ADHD evaluation services that offer complete assessments, which include the use of CE certified and FDA/TGA approved ADHD testing devices. These tests determine how the brain reacts to stimulants and other drugs. They help clinicians make an accurate diagnosis. They are also able to provide detailed reports and letters to GPs and 3rd parties (with permission).
If you're considering an online test for ADHD, ensure the company is registered with the GMC and has a Consultant Psychiatrist who is experienced in treating ADHD. Also, ensure the service can assist to locate an expert in your area who can prescribe medication if needed. Make sure the provider will be able to offer an agreement for shared-care with your GP so that you pay only the NHS prescription cost for ADHD medication.

Private clinics have been accused of rushing patients through unreliable assessments which can lead to incorrect diagnoses and inadequate treatment. They profit from those who are vulnerable and cannot wait for NHS assessments. One person interviewed for Panorama reported that she had to borrow around PS700 to attend private clinics after waiting three years on the NHS.

Before you start the process, you must find out whether your GP is willing to sign a shared-care agreement. The psychiatrist or psychologist that gives the diagnosis must write to your GP and provide paperwork stating they will be prescribing medication under shared care. Doctors should only sign shared care agreements only for medications that are required and appropriate.
